What Others Won't Tell You: The Hidden Pitfalls of Nostalgia Gaming
Chasing a childhood memory online is fraught with risk, especially in the tightly regulated UK market. Here’s what most guides gloss over:
The Abandonware Abyss: Many sites will offer the old Olsen Banden PC games as “abandonware.” This is a myth. Copyright doesn’t expire just because a publisher isn’t actively selling a product. Downloading these games from unofficial sources is copyright infringement. In the UK, while individual users are rarely prosecuted, you are exposing yourself to significant malware risks. These files are often bundled with adware, spyware, or even ransomware.
The Emulation Trap: To run these old DOS or early Windows games on a modern Windows 11 or macOS system, you’ll need an emulator like DOSBox. This adds another layer of complexity. A misconfigured emulator can cause system instability, and downloading pre-configured emulator packages from unknown sources is another common vector for malware.
The Fake Casino Scam: A more dangerous trend is the rise of fake casino websites using popular IP like “Olsen Banden” in their SEO titles to lure in players. These sites are not licensed by the UKGC. They have no player protection, their games are not independently tested for fairness (no RTP certification), and they will simply take your money and disappear. Always, always check for the UKGC license number in the website footer before depositing a single penny.
The Bonus Bait-and-Switch: Even on legitimate UK casinos with heist-themed slots, be wary of welcome bonuses. The terms are often brutal. You might see a "100% up to £100" offer, but it could come with a 50x wagering requirement on bonus funds and a cap on winnings from bonus money (e.g., max £100). For a low-volatility slot, this is a death sentence; you’ll never clear the wagering before your bonus is gone.

System Requirements & Setup for Legacy Games (2026 Guide):
Running a 25-year-old game on a 2026 machine isn't plug-and-play. Here’s a detailed compatibility table to get you started.
| Component | Original Requirement (c. 2000) | Modern Equivalent/Setup (2026) | Critical Notes |
|---|---|---|---|
| OS | Windows 95/98 | Windows 10/11, macOS Sonoma/Ventura, Linux | Must use DOSBox or a Windows compatibility mode. |
| CPU | Pentium 133 MHz | Any modern CPU (Intel i3/Ryzen 3 or better) | Performance is not an issue. Emulation overhead is minimal. |
| RAM | 32 MB | 8 GB+ (standard) | More than sufficient. |
| Graphics | SVGA (800x600), 16-bit color | Any integrated or dedicated GPU | Use DOSBox's output=overlay or output=opengl for best results. |
| Sound | Sound Blaster 16/AWE32 | Onboard audio | Configure DOSBox's sbtype=sb16 and mixer=true. |
| Storage | 200 MB HDD | Any SSD/HDD | Install the game to a simple path like C:\Games\Olsen. Avoid spaces and special characters. |
| Direct Dependencies | None (mostly) | DOSBox v0.74-3 or newer | Download only from the official DOSBox website. |
A common error you’ll face is a black screen or missing sound. This is almost always a DOSBox configuration issue. Focus on the dosbox.conf file, specifically the cycles, core, and audio settings.

Always check the game’s information panel for its Return to Player (RTP) percentage. A fair slot in the UK market will have an RTP of 94% or higher. Also, note its volatility: low volatility means frequent small wins, high volatility means rare but large wins. Choose based on your bankroll and risk tolerance.

What is DOSBox and why do I need it?
DOSBox is a free, open-source emulator that creates a virtual MS-DOS environment on your modern computer. It's essential for running old DOS-based games from the 1990s, like the original Olsen Banden titles, which are incompatible with Windows 10, 11, or macOS.
